U.S. Navy requests $57.6M in FY2027, sustained across the five-year plan. In the FY2027 defense authorization, the House added 4.3% (to $60.1M); the Senate funded it in full; House appropriators funded it in full.

For fiscal year 2027, the U.S. Navy is requesting $57.6M for Marine Corps Lndg Force Tech under RDT&E program element 0602131M, down 7.3% from FY2026.

Program detail

Mission & acquisition strategy

The U.S. Navy/Marine Corps team is the most potent naval fighting force in the world. Fundamental to their success are the technologies necessary for effective distributed maritime operations. The Office of Naval Research (ONR) combines knowledge of the naval mission with researchers to select and explore solutions critical to expeditionary warfighting needs.

Project detail

What project 3001 buys

This project funds applied research; technology assessment, road mapping, and concept development; and less technologically mature projects within the Future Naval Capability (FNC) process as means to inform, enhance, enable, and invent future concepts and capabilities with new Science and Technology (S&T). This project is organized into ten activities, the core of which is represented by the eight Expeditionary Warfighting Capability Areas.

Expeditionary Cyber▲ 2%
FY2025 actual$5.0M
FY2026 enacted$5.3M
FY2027 request$5.4M

FY2027 planned work Continue: - Research to develop tools and algorithms for Cyber-EW (Electronic Warfare) capabilities for tactical engagement. - Research to identify cyber threats (cyber health assessments) including vulnerability research of ubiquitous embedded systems focusing on devices commonly carried by Marines. - Advanced development research of low size, weight and power (SWAP) cyber secure technologies that when integrated into a single platform will enable dismounted Marines to conduct Cyber-EW missions in a highly responsive, dynamically reprogrammable and modular standards-based configuration. - Research development of distributed mission planning with multi-security enclaves on tactical Cyber-EW…

FY2026 to FY2027 change There is no significant funding change from FY 2026 to FY 2027.

FY2026 plans — current year - Continue to develop tools and algorithms for Cyber-EW (Electronic Warfare) capabilities for tactical engagement. - Continue research to identify cyber threats (cyber health assessments) including vulnerability research of ubiquitous embedded systems focusing on devices commonly carried by Marines - Continue research of low Size, Weight and Power (SWAP) cyber secure technologies that when integrated into a single platform will enable dismounted Marines to conduct Cyber-EW missions in a highly responsive, dynamically reprogrammable and modular standards-based configuration. - Continue research development of distributed mission planning with multi-security enclaves on tactical Cyber-EW…

Project detail

What project 2958 buys

This Project activity provides freedom of maneuver and influence in the cyber-electronic warfare domain while simultaneously denying the same to the adversary and protecting critical command systems. Technologies are being developed using a multi-disciplinary approach that combines radio frequency electronics, digital signal processing, computer engineering, software engineering, machine learning and data science to support Naval Expeditionary Forces operating with size, weight, and power constrained equipment in denied, degraded, intermittent, or limited (DDIL) communications environments. Areas of applied research include distributed precision time, predictive software defined radio architectures, coordinated cyber and spectrum maneuver to mitigate detection and exploitation, tactical cyber visualization, discovering and mapping networks in dense urban environments, contextual awareness and blind channel characterization.
